Low Cost Camping in Victoria.
These are normally operated by the local Council, or State Parks.
They offer very affordable alternatives to free camping, with some campgrounds even better than traditional Caravan Parks

Big Hill Campground

Big Hill Campground

1265 Deans Marsh-Lorne Rd,, , , Victoria
0 reviews

This is a nice forest campsite surrounded by trees. There are picnic tables fixed fireplaces and public toilets, this campsite gets busy during the holiday season, and you must book through Parks Victoria if you want to camp here.

Blanket Bay Camping Area
0 reviews

Blanket Bay Camping Area campsites are more suited to Vehicle based camping and small camper trailers. Water tends to be a bit scarce, so it is better to bring your own. No Petrol Generators permitted. Take your Rubbish away with you.
